Documentary show set on slain Ohio woman’s birthday


FAIRFIELD, Ohio (AP) — Family and friends of an Ohio woman will mark her birthday by watching a documentary about her unsolved disappearance and slaying.

The hour-long “Taken Too Soon: The Katelyn Markham Story” is being shown at a theater near Markham’s hometown of Fairfield, a northern Cincinnati suburb. She would have been 27 today.

She was last reported seen five years ago this month. After extensive searches, her remains were found nearly two years later in a wooded area in Indiana some 25 miles away. A coroner ruled the cause of a death as a homicide, but little other information is known.

Authorities say they will continue to probe any possible leads in the case.

The Hamilton-Middletown Journal-News reports that a victims’ advocacy group hired Georgetown, Ky.-based Remix Films https://www.facebook.com/RemixFilmsInc for the documentary.
